现在的Qt还包含了开发各种软件一般需要用到的功能模块(网络,数据库,XML,多线程啊等等),比你直接用C++(只带标准内裤那种)要方便和简单。 13.你可以用Qt简简单单就实现非常复杂的功能,是因为Qt对C++进行了扩展,你写一行代码,Qt在背后帮你写了几百上千行,而这些多出来的代码就是靠Qt专有的moc编译器(The Meta-...
现在的Qt还包含了开发各种软件一般需要用到的功能模块(网络,数据库,XML,多线程啊等等),比你直接用C++(只带标准内裤那种)要方便和简单。 13.你可以用Qt简简单单就实现非常复杂的功能,是因为Qt对C++进行了扩展,你写一行代码,Qt在背后帮你写了几百上千行,而这些多出来的代码就是靠Qt专有的moc编译器(The Meta-...
创建新的线程组 2、创建http请求 协议默认是http,如果需要是https的时候需要更改 3、创建察看结果树 4、如果需要header的话,还需要创建http头信息管理器 在请求头上需要将cookie加上 总结来说: 1、创建新的线程组 2、创建http请求 3、创建察看结果树 4、如果需要header的话,还需要创建http头信息管理器 b......
Python的open函数文件读写线程不 工作中遇到的问题:如何在多线程的程序中同时记录日志?...最初图省事,使用了最原始的open函数来写日志,因为开始使用的写文件模式的是追加('a'),发现并没有线程不安全的现象,各个线程的的日志信息都写入到了日志文件中。...后来将写文件模式改成了只写默认('w'),这时候线程不...
...MNIST训练测试这里假设你已经完成了mnist的数据下载及LMDB数据库创建,所以过程略过 在caffe根目录下执行如下命令开始mnist训练 export OPM_NUM_THREADS=4...《Intel MKL 多线程设置》 在我的电脑上(CentOS6.5,双至强24核处理器/32GB),用时大约9分钟,比使用OpenBLAS-openmp快了大约1分钟,参见上一篇博文《Caffe:...
它既可以开发GUI程序,也可用于开发非GUI程序,比如控制台工具和服务器。简单的说就是C++的第三方库,使用这个库你可以很容易生成windows,Linux,MAC os等等平台的图形界面。现在的Qt还包含了开发各种软件一般需要用到的功能模块(网络,数据库,XML,多线程啊等等),比你直接用C++(只带标准内裤那种)要方便和简单。
是指在CUDA编程中使用了atomicAdd_block函数,但该函数在当前环境中未定义。 atomicAdd_block是一个用于原子加法操作的函数,它可以在CUDA编程中用于多个线程同时更新共享...
我在KDevelop中使用cmake (在创建新项目时作为一个选项),到目前为止,所有需要链接的东西(线程、共享内存和数学),我所要做的就是在CMAKE_EXE_LINKER_FLAGS中添加适当的标志我知道libtar需要-ltar才能工作,但我仍然得到:对tar_open的未定义引用,对</e 浏览2提问于2011-06-06得票数 1 2回答 对函数CMake的...
Python的open函数文件读写线程不 工作中遇到的问题:如何在多线程的程序中同时记录日志?...最初图省事,使用了最原始的open函数来写日志,因为开始使用的写文件模式的是追加('a'),发现并没有线程不安全的现象,各个线程的的日志信息都写入到了日志文件中。...后来将写文件模式改成了只写默认('w'),这时候线程不...
是指在CUDA编程中使用了atomicAdd_block函数,但该函数在当前环境中未定义。 atomicAdd_block是一个用于原子加法操作的函数,它可以在CUDA编程中用于多个线程同时更新共享内存的值。该函数在每个块(block)的范围内是原子的,即保证多个线程同时对共享内存进行加法操作时不会产生竞争条件。 然而,由于CUDA的版本或编译器的不...